Story

Thank you for visiting my JustGiving page supporting the MND Association.

My dear Dad got diagnosed with the cruel disease MND in early 2018. He was strong, fit (for a 72 year old) and still working on his farm. This disease slowly took away everything, first his strength so he was unable to work and do what he loved. His speech, ability to swallow and breathing slowly deteriorated and everyday became a struggle. He never complained or made a fuss about what he was going through, he sadly lost the fight in October 2019. 

We would love to raise as much as possible so hopefully one day there may be a cure or better treatment for MND so others don't have to suffer.
